    2018 Power Wagon on Toyo MT 35x12.5 w/AEV wheels

    IIRC, the ProCal let me set one PSI for both front and rear and that's it – I think 50 and 30 were my choices for lowering it. I set it at 50 and have kept my PSI there with good results, but probably should have set it at 30, which would have let me air down off road to 25 without tripping the...

    2018 Power Wagon on Toyo MT 35x12.5 w/AEV wheels

    Thanks! From the AEV page: Offset +27mm Backspacing 5.31" Looks like the tread itself sticks out maybe a half inch from the plastic flares and about 2" at the widest point on the sidewall. It's enough that the front mud flaps help, but not enough to look monster-truck-ish ;)
